Motorola Droid Turbo 2 Employee Edition gets its Android 6.0 Marshmallow update
6

Owners of the Motorola Droid Turbo 2 Employee Edition - which is exclusive to employees of Verizon (the only carrier that's selling the new Droid) - have started receiving an official update to Android 6.0 Marshmallow. The news comes about one week after Motorola released a Marshmallow update for the Moto X Pure Edition (on Verizon, Sprint, and US Cellular).
As you may already know, Android Marshmallow brings plenty of improvements over Android Lollipop, including Doze (which significantly increases battery stand by time), Google Now on Tap, a revamped settings menu, redesigned app permission model, and so on. Most likely, the regular Droid Turbo 2 will get its Marshmallow update pretty soon, too - perhaps before the end of the year. The Turbo 2 Employee Edition is similar to the Turbo 2 that everyone can buy, except for the fact that it's got a red/black design.
